MISUMI Group Inc. (Head Office: Chiyoda-ku, Tokyo; Representative Director and President: Arata Shimizu) today announced that, through its U.S. subsidiary, it will establish MISUMI Venture Capital Fund I, LP ("MISUMI Ventures"), a corporate venture capital (CVC) fund to be incorporated in the State of Delaware, United States. Through MISUMI Ventures, the Company will make strategic investments in promising startups driving innovation and creating new value across frontier hardware, robotics, aerospace, medical technology, clean energy, eVTOL (electric vertical takeoff and landing aircraft), automation, and industrial AI.
With a planned fund size of US$50 million (approximately ¥7.7 billion, based on an exchange rate of ¥155.23 to US$1), the fund is scheduled to be established in October 2026, with its first investment expected to be completed by the end of the year.

Background and Purpose of the Fund
The establishment of MISUMI Ventures forms part of MISUMI Group's growth investment strategy, under which the Company has committed up to ¥150 billion over the next three years. As industrial innovation continues to accelerate across North America, the fund is designed to identify, support, and build long-term relationships with promising startups at an early stage.
Many hardware startups face significant challenges in scaling from prototype development to commercial production, particularly in securing reliable supply chains and manufacturing capabilities. To help overcome these challenges, MISUMI Ventures will provide portfolio companies with more than capital. Through access to MISUMI's comprehensive manufacturing ecosystem, startups will be able to leverage services spanning standardized components, configurable products, custom-made parts, and manufacturing solutions.
From day one, portfolio companies will gain access to MISUMI's extensive platform of more than 40 million standardized components, approximately 4,000 sourcing partners worldwide, and a global manufacturing network spanning North America, China, Asia, Europe, and Japan. By combining these capabilities, MISUMI aims to serve as a trusted manufacturing partner throughout the entire product lifecycle, from prototype to production.
By creating synergies with the expertise, infrastructure, and services it has cultivated over more than 60 years, MISUMI seeks to empower innovators developing the products and technologies that will define the future of manufacturing.

Investment Focus Areas
• Frontier Hardware and Automation, including robotics, factory automation, and advanced manufacturing systems
• Frontier AI and Industrial Software, including supply chain intelligence, autonomous manufacturing, and generative design
• Opportunistic investments in adjacent categories, including aerospace, eVTOL, satellites, climate technology, and medical devices

Overview of the CVC Fund
| Name | MISUMI Venture Capital Fund I, LP |
| Location | Delaware, United States |
| Investment Focus | Strategic investments in promising startups within the next-generation manufacturing ecosystem, with a focus on frontier hardware, robotics, and industrial AI |
| Planned Establishment | October 2026 |
| Fund Size | US$50 million |
| Limited Partner | MISUMI Investment USA Corporation(MIUC) |
| Fund Term | 10 years |
| General Partner | MVC Fund I GP, LLC |
| Management Company | MISUMI Ventures, LLC |

Shaping the Future of Monozukuri Through MISUMI's "Digital MODEL Shift" Initiatives
MISUMI Group has been transforming Monozukuri processes through the power of digital technologies.
In 2000, MISUMI pioneered the launch of an online ordering service in the industry, establishing a system that enables everything from part selection to ordering to be completed entirely online. Since then, MISUMI has introduced a range of groundbreaking services, including "meviy," which uses AI to generate instant quotations based solely on 3D data, bringing tangible innovation to productivity across the industrial sector.
With its “Digital MODEL Shift” initiatives positioned as a core growth strategy, MISUMI now presents a new customer value proposition: RAKU-MISUMI, TOKU-MISUMI (Effortless engineering, greater savings with MISUMI). By driving digital transformation in design and procurement processes, MISUMI significantly enhances productivity at both design and manufacturing sites, while also reducing costs through optimized procurement services.
MISUMI is committed to relieving customers of routine tasks and empowering them to focus on creative, high-value work, transforming time into meaningful impact and driving sustainable growth together.
